Southern WV communities get major block grants from the state

Posted: Updated:

Gov. Earl Ray Tomblin (D-W.Va.) announced the communities in West Virginia that would be receiving Small Cities Block Grants.  A pair of those came to cities in Summers and Wyoming Counties. 

The Summers County Commission received $200,000 from the state.  They will use the money to go toward a $2.3 Million project.  Summers County is working to extend sewer service to residents of the Meadow Creek area.  That will affect around 73 households.

In Wyoming County, the city of Mullens received twice that amount.  Their grant was for $400,000 and also goes toward a water project.  Mullens is working on a $9.8 Million project to extend water service to 194 households.  Those homes are in the Otsego, Pierpoint and Maben areas.
